Windows XP Activation Restriction

Greetings,

Firstly, I would like to thank you for updating Windows Product Activation article. I enjoyed reading it. However, I noted that you made mistake with Windows XP. Geographical activation restriction does apply to Windows XP. However, by the time of the introduction of the annoying restriction, Windows XP retail was nearing the end of its life. Now, its OEM version does have the restriction, and so do Vista and Seven.

Windows Vista was first sold without the restriction in emerging markets, but about the time of SP1, they includes the restriction. Because this feature is (really) poorly documented, I opt not to edit the article table since I can't give any references (people would consider this as Original research WP:OR). Once again, thanks. w.tanoto-soegiri (talk) 16:54, 23 January 2010 (UTC)
